Castelsardo Castle Gardens offer a serene escape nestled against the ancient walls of the town's historic fortress. Known for providing some of the most breathtaking panoramic views in Sardegna, the gardens allow visitors to soak in the authentic atmosphere of the old village and the vast Mediterranean horizon. The area is characterized by lush greenery and a quiet, contemplative vibe, making it a popular spot for a leisurely stroll. While some of the peripheral paths are rugged and less maintained, they offer the chance to spot local wildlife like tortoises and birds. It is a must-visit for those seeking a blend of history, nature, and scenic beauty.
